Dr. Sahrmann discussed the relevance of the psoas in hip pathologies, noting that the psoas is not the problem in hip pathologies, but rather a psoas that does not function properly can be a problem. She suggested that psoas tendonitis (or tendinosis) often occurs with hip pathology, but that it is not the cause. coggins bennington toyota

Webb20 mars 2024 · Pelvic Rocking Test. Pelvis rocking test is done to diagnose stability of a sacroiliac joint. The patient is made to lie supine on table with leg flex at knee and hip joint. The examiner holds and support pelvis by placing thumb on iliac crest and palm as well as four fingers spread over side and back of the pelvis.
